Mission Statement of Our Library

The Douglass Library strives to ensure all students gain a love of reading and develop life-long learning habits.We adhere to the American Association of School Librarians (AASL) Standards Framework for Learners. 

Learners use skills, resources. and tools to:

  1. INQUIRE - Build new knowledge by inquiring, thinking critically, identifying problems, and developing strategies for solving problems.
  2. INCLUDE - Demonstrate an understanding of and commitment to inclusiveness and respect for diversity in the learning community.
  3. COLLABORATE - Work effectively with others to broaden perspectives and work toward common goals.
  4. CURATE - Make meaning for oneself and others by collecting, organizing and sharing resources of personal relevance.
  5. EXPLORE - Discover and innovate in a growth mindset developed through experience and reflection.
  6. ENGAGE - Demonstrate safe, legal and ethical creating and sharing of knowledge products.
